The Virunga Foundation has entered the Google Impact Challenge - For those of you unfamiliar with the Challenge, it is a Google initiative that supports non-profit organizations that use technology to tackle problems and transform lives around the world. Project background: The four million people that live within a day’s walk of Virunga National Park need a tool to help them safely report illegal activities and receive alerts. Such a tool will help them take an active role in establishing long-term peace and stability in the region. It will also help the Virunga park rangers by putting many more ears and eyes on the ground to help protect the mountain gorillas and other wildlife of Virunga National Park. Project Goal: Virunga Foundation seeks to introduce a mobile phone-based system that will give people the ability to instantly report security threats, poaching, and other emergencies. The system will also be used to broadcast emergency notices to the local population.
